Biography

Radcliffe Bailey was born in 1968 in Bridgton, New Jersey and is currently working in Atlanta, Georgia. Bailey earned his B.F.A. from Atlanta College of Art in 1991. Bailey’s work was shown in a solo exhibition at the High Museum in Atlanta and toured to the Davis Museum and Cultural Center at Wellesley College and the Mc Nay Art Museum in San Antonio, Texas. Bailey’s work was featured in an article in NY Times, June 30, 2011. His work can be found in the permanent collections of the Museum of Modern Art in New York and the Art Institute of Chicago.
